The Initial Step: Knowing What You Have
Prior to anything else, it's essential to recognize real nature of your thing. This is where the function of fine art appraisers becomes central. These experts have an eye for detail and the historic expertise to assess authenticity, condition, provenance, and market value. A reputable evaluation doesn't just inform you what something could be worth-- it additionally aids establish where it fits in the current market landscape.
State, for example, you have a painting passed down through generations or a sculpture you got overseas. An art evaluator can help distinguish whether it's a popular original or a less-valuable recreation. This fundamental examination sets the tone for the whole consignment procedure and guarantees that your expectations are straightened with the product's actual well worth.

The Consignment Agreement: Setting the Terms
Once the product has actually been professionally assessed, the following stage involves the consignment contract. This record describes the terms, including get rates (the minimum amount you're prepared to accept), payment frameworks, and promotional efforts. A good consignment companion will walk you through these details, making sure openness every action of the means.
It's not just about handing over your item-- it's about going into a partnership. When you consign your work to a reliable auction gallery, they become your advocate. From photographing your piece under perfect lighting to crafting compelling catalog descriptions, their objective is to offer your thing in the most effective feasible light to prospective purchasers.

What Happens After the Gavel Falls?
Once the item is sold, you'll get a thorough negotiation declaration outlining the final hammer price, compensations, and your web earnings. Settlement is typically made within a specified window, and you're frequently enabled to consign extra products for future public auctions.
